hughman Posted April 22, 2014 Share Posted April 22, 2014 We're just back from a European trip in our Ducato PVC. All fine and dandy except for roof wind noise. We've got the usual Heki front rooflight, plus a solar panel also quite near the front of the roof, so I'm not sure that the standard Heki wind deflector will be wide enough. Whilst away, we saw a similar van with a full width front roof spoiler, which would be just the thing. I've googled like mad but can't find anything suitable - any suggestions would be very gratefully received :-D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

goldi Posted April 22, 2014 Share Posted April 22, 2014 hello again, Yep, thats the thing, I think I got mine from the same place as well. The wind does,nt get under at high speed and cause vibration. remember to cut it about 2 inches extra at both ends to overhang as is described in the instructions. norm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
goldi Posted April 22, 2014 Share Posted April 22, 2014 Hello again, Ps no issuses with fitting used afull tube of skaflex. norm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
chello Posted April 22, 2014 Share Posted April 22, 2014 I have made a deflector from white plastic as used for trim around windows,i cut v shapes and glued 2 together for extra surface area and rigidity. I stuck them to a flat piece I cut as spoiler, I silicone this to roof, I stuck a plastic back onto the open rear to stop debris accumulating. you could make spoiler any length you wish.The end result looks very neat.
